The SparkFun VR IMU Breakout provides an incredibly accurate orientation sensor, opening the door to virtual reality development without requiring you to drop hundreds, or even thousands, of dollars just to gain access to the underlying hardware. At its heart lies CEVA®’s BNO086, a combination triple-axis accelerometer, gyroscope, and magnetometer System in Package (SiP) driven by a built-in 32-bit ARM© Cortex™ M0+ processor.

This Inertial Measurement Unit (IMU) processes all the raw sensor data on the chip itself, providing you with combined, drift-corrected, and meaningful orientation information immediately after activation.

  • Accurate Rotation Vectors: Produces accurate rotation vector headings with a static rotation error of two degrees or less, making it perfectly suited for VR headsets and complex motion tracking.
  • Enhanced Upgrades: As a direct drop-in replacement for the EOL BNO080, this upgraded chip features 14-bit accelerometer fusion, reduced idle state power consumption, and Interactive Calibration.
  • Built-in Activity Tracking: Features built-in algorithms for step counting and activity classification (such as detecting when the user is riding a bike).

Connectivity Options

This IMU breakout board is equipped with two I2C Qwiic connectors, making interfacing with the tiny QFN package incredibly easy. As part of SparkFun’s Qwiic connect system, you won’t have to solder to get your sensor up and running. However, we have still broken out the standard 0.1-inch-spaced pins if you prefer to prototype on a breadboard.

A SparkFun BNO086 VR IMU Breakout connected to an ESP32 RedBoard via Qwiic.

Because of the capabilities this sensor is capable of, it comes with a complex interface that provides multiple ways to communicate:

Default I2C: Connects effortlessly via the Qwiic system. You can use the on-board solder jumpers to switch between two different I2C addresses (0x4B default, or 0x4A).

Alternative Protocols: If I2C is not your preferred communication method, the sensor can easily be configured to communicate over SPI or UART.

To help you get started as quickly as possible, we have written an extensive I2C-based library that easily outputs the rotation vector, acceleration, gyro, and magnetometer readings you need. Whether you are building custom VR hardware or deploying a robotic navigation system, the SparkFun VR IMU Breakout provides the precise motion data your project demands.

Features & Specs:

  • Operating Voltage
    • 2.4V - 3.6V
    • Typically 3.3V via Qwiic cable
  • I2C (Default): Up to 400kHz
  • SPI: Up to 3MHz
  • UART: 3Mbps
  • Rotation Vector
    • Dynamic Error: 3.5°
    • Static Error: 2.0°
  • Gaming Rotation Vector
    • Dynamic Error: 2.5°
    • Static Error: 1.5°
    • Dynamic Heading Drift: 0.5° / min
  • Geomagnetic Rotation Vector
    • Dynamic Rotation Error: 4.5°
    • Static Rotation Error: 3.0°
  • Gravity Angle Error: 1.5°
  • Linear Acceleration Accuracy: 0.35m/s2
  • Accelerometer Accuracy: 0.3m/s2
  • Gyroscope Accuracy: 3.1° / sec
  • Magnetometer Accuracy: 1.4µT
  • 2x Qwiic Connection Ports
    • I2C Address: 0x4B (default), 0x4A
  • I2C Pull-Up Resistors (2.2kΩ)
  • Power LED
  • Jumpers
    • Power LED
    • I2C Pull-up Resistors
    • Address Select
    • Protocol Selection 0
    • Protocol Selection 1
  • Board Dimensions: 1.0in. x 1.2in. (25.4mm x 30.48mm)

Documentations:

Package Includes:

  • 1 x SparkFun SEN-22857 VR IMU Breakout - BNO086 (Qwiic)

Write a review

Please login or register to review
WhatsApp

SparkFun SEN-22857 VR IMU Breakout - BNO086 (Qwiic)

  • Brand:: Sparkfun
  • Product Code: :SFE-VR-IMU-Breakout
  • Reward Points: :45
  • Availability: :In Stock
  • रo 4,586.46
  • रo 3,853.13

  • Price in reward points: 4587

  • 3 or more रo 4,550.00
  • 7 or more रo 4,513.54
  • 16 or more रo 4,477.08
  • 33 or more रo 4,439.58

Related Products

SparkFun SEN-30381 9DoF IMU Breakout - IM19

SparkFun SEN-30381 9DoF IMU Breakout - IM19

When accuracy is the most important requirement in your PNT projects, standard positioning data ofte..

रo 22,453.12

SparkFun SEN-15335 9DoF IMU Breakout - ICM-20948 (Qwiic)

SparkFun SEN-15335 9DoF IMU Breakout - ICM-20948 (Qwiic)

The SparkFun ICM-20948 9DoF IMU Breakout takes the amazing features of the ICM-20948 sensor from TDK..

रo 2,246.88 रo 2,675.00

SparkFun BOB-23055 USB-C Breakout - Vertical

SparkFun BOB-23055 USB-C Breakout - Vertical

With this USB-C breakout, you will be able to incorporate a vertical USB-C connector into your proje..

रo 623.47

SparkFun SEN-18020 6 Degrees of Freedom Breakout - LSM6DSO (Qwiic)

SparkFun SEN-18020 6 Degrees of Freedom Breakout - LSM6DSO (Qwiic)

The SparkFun LSM6DSO 6 Degrees of Freedom Breakout is an accelerometer and gyroscope sensor with a g..

रo 1,611.22 रo 1,918.37

SparkFun SEN-22397 6DoF IMU Breakout - BMI270 (Qwiic)

SparkFun SEN-22397 6DoF IMU Breakout - BMI270 (Qwiic)

The SparkFun BMI270 6DoF IMU Breakout is a Qwiic-enabled breakout board based on the ultra-low power..

रo 1,760.20 रo 2,094.90

SparkFun SEN-19764 6DoF IMU Breakout - ISM330DHCX (Qwiic)

SparkFun SEN-19764 6DoF IMU Breakout - ISM330DHCX (Qwiic)

The SparkFun Qwiic ISM330DHCX Six Degrees of Freedom IMU is a standard-sized, 1in. by 1in. breakout ..

रo 3,050.00

SparkFun SEN-21325 6DoF IMU Breakout - LSM6DSV16X (Qwiic)

SparkFun SEN-21325 6DoF IMU Breakout - LSM6DSV16X (Qwiic)

Looking for an extremely accurate way to detect motion utilizing AI? We've got you covered with the ..

रo 2,357.14 रo 2,806.12

Tags: SparkFun, VR IMU, Breakout, BNO086, Qwiic